Treatment Overview
Endolaser Photocoagulation is a precise laser-based therapy used to treat wet Age-Related Macular Degeneration (AMD) characterized by choroidal neovascularization (CNV). The procedure uses a laser applied internally (endolaser) to seal abnormal blood vessels, reduce leakage, and prevent further vision loss. It is often combined with anti-VEGF therapy for enhanced outcomes in selected cases.

Possible Risks & Complications
Minor / Transient Issues
- Mild eye irritation or redness
- Temporary blurred vision
- Light sensitivity after procedure
- Minor floaters
Rare / Serious Risks
- Retinal scarring or pigment changes at the laser site
- Central vision loss if fovea is affected
- Retinal tear or detachment (rare)
- Infection (very rare)
- Hemorrhage or temporary increase in intraocular pressure

Treatment Process in Korea
Step 1 – Preoperative Assessment
- Comprehensive eye exam including visual acuity and intraocular pressure
- OCT and FA to evaluate CNV location and leakage
- AI-assisted lesion mapping for targeted laser delivery
- Explanation of procedure, risks, and follow-up schedule
Step 2 – Endolaser Procedure
- Local or general anesthesia applied
- Microincision vitrectomy access if required for endolaser probe
- Laser applied directly to CNV with calibrated energy settings
- Immediate OCT monitoring in select clinics
- Optional combination with anti-VEGF injection
Step 3 – Postoperative Follow-Up
- Examination within 24–48 hours post-procedure
- OCT imaging at 1 week, 1 month, and 3 months
- Additional therapy if leakage persists
- Long-term monitoring every 3–6 months
Duration: 30–90 minutes (depending on complexity)
Setting: Advanced retinal surgery or day-surgery suite
Recovery & After-Care
After-Care Guidelines
- Mild eye discomfort, redness, or blurred vision is normal
- Avoid strenuous activity or eye rubbing for a few days
- Use prescribed antibiotic or anti-inflammatory drops as needed
- Attend all scheduled follow-up imaging sessions
- Report sudden vision changes, flashes, or pain immediately
Recovery Timeline
Immediate: Mild visual fluctuation or blurred vision
24–48 Hours: Minor discomfort subsides
1–4 Weeks: Retinal healing and CNV stabilization
Long-Term: Regular OCT monitoring ensures continued efficacy
